
A trend in men’s shirts that is making a comeback is the contrast collar shirt with striking white collars and cuffs against a plain or striped shirt. Made popular by Swiss and German bankers, it is also known as the bankers shirt for its traditional and classic office look.
“The offsetting white collar is a classic on plaid or striped shirts that has been worn and treasured since the end of the 19th century” says men’s fashion expert Bernhard Roetzel of Berlin.
It may look a little more casual than a solid colour shirt but fashion-conscious men today are opting to wear them for most formal occasions as the contrast of colours makes a nice highlight against a dark suit.
